27 May 2023Ship Collision / Allision

On the evening of May 27, 2023, while docking at Port Hirtshals (North Jutland, Denmark), the ship contacted the pier. The collision resulted in hull damages (above the waterline) and all the scheduled weekend voyages (COLOR LINE's crossings between Hirtshals and Larvik Norway) were canceled.

Note: Actually, this type of marine accidents is called “allision” (striking a fixed object) as opposed to “collision” (striking another vessel).
